Erosion on a slope can be effectively prevented or controlled by planting vegetation, building retaining walls, installing erosion control blankets, and implementing proper drainage systems. These measures help to stabilize the soil and reduce the impact of water flow, ultimately preventing erosion.

To effectively plant wildflower seeds on a slope, you should first prepare the soil by removing any weeds and loosening the top layer. Then, scatter the seeds evenly over the area and lightly rake them into the soil. Water the seeds gently to avoid washing them away, and continue to water regularly until the wildflowers have established. Consider using erosion control measures like mulch or erosion blankets to help the seeds stay in place on the slope.
To effectively design your lawn slope for drainage purposes, ensure that the slope is gradual and directs water away from your home. Use landscaping techniques such as creating swales or installing French drains to help manage water flow. Consider adding plants that can absorb excess water and prevent erosion. Regularly maintain the slope by removing debris and ensuring proper drainage channels are clear.

A steeper slope in a stream increases the velocity of the water, leading to increased erosion of sediment and rocks. This results in greater transportation of material downstream. Conversely, a gentler slope decreases the velocity of the water, causing less erosion and more deposition of sediment.
Erosion can weaken the base of a slope, making it more susceptible to mass wasting events such as landslides or rockfalls. By stripping away supporting material, erosion can increase the likelihood of slope failure. Additionally, erosion can transport material downslope, contributing to the accumulation of debris at the base of the slope and potentially triggering mass wasting.
